Police charge Berwick man following brazen armed robbery

Police have arrested and charged a 30-year-old Berwick man with armed robbery, possessing a weapon and various assault offences after he allegedly entered a pharmacy on O’Shea Road on Monday 16 October with a speargun, baton and knife, damaging shop fittings and stealing medicine.

Police received a call at about 1.15pm and wasted no time in attending a nearby address on Haverbrack Drive and arresting the man at about 1.30pm.

Police took the man into custody without incident, seizing spearguns and medicine, which was allegedly stolen from the pharmacy.

There were no injuries in the alleged offending.

The man was transported to hospital where he was under police guard as of Monday 16 October.
